NOTE:
Cylinder block and lower cylinder block are machined together. Neither of them can be replaced separately.
7.Tighten lower cylinder block bolts in the numerical order as shown and according to the following steps:
a.Apply new engine oil to threads and seat surfaces of the bolts.
b.Tighten bolts No. 11 - 22 only in the order as shown, to specification below.
c.Tighten bolts No. 1 - 10 only in the order as shown, to specification below.
d.Tighten bolts No. 1 - 10 only in the order as shown, to specification below.
CAUTION:
Check tightening angle. Do not make judgment by visual inspection.
- Wipe off completely any protruding Silicone RTV Sealant on rear oil seal installation surface and the exterior of engine.
- Check crankshaft side clearance. Inspection After Disassembly.
- After installing the bolts, make sure that the crankshaft can be rotated smoothly by hand.
